On Tue, 2003-03-04 at 23:18, TC wrote:
> on a zap channel you can do for example
> exten -> 1,2,Dial(Zap/1rN)  where rN is
> (r1=quick chip+normal ring; r2=British style ringing; r3=three short bursts;
> r4=long ring).
